He Zhu (1052-1125) was also a follower of Su Shi. The Northern Song poet He Zhu is best known for his lyrics (ci) but also produced shi poetry of subtlety, wit, and feeling.

    • ○ The Partridge Sky (鹧鸪天·重过阊门万事非)
      "This is an elegy written in memory of the poet's wife who lived together with the poet near the city gate of Suzhou,died in their abode and was buried in the graveyard."
    • ○ Song of Broken Chains (捣练子·砧面莹)
      "He Zhu (1052-1125)was also a follower of Su Shi.This lyric depicts a washerwoman sending winter garments to her husband stationed in a garrison town farther west than the Jade Pass on the northwestern frontier."
